Uluwatu is known for its stunning scenery and vibrant culture, making it an ideal destination for families. Families can explore beautiful beaches such as Padang Padang and Dreamland, where children can safely play and swim. For families interested in cultural experiences, visiting Uluwatu Temple is a must; the coastal views and the traditional Kecak dance performances at sunset are unforgettable. Adventure seekers can also try surfing lessons, which cater to all ages and skill levels. Additionally, many hotels arrange family-friendly excursions, such as nature hikes or visits to local markets, which can provide a fun and educational experience for the whole family.
